10.4.9
Besides driving the LCD display, the DIU supports two operating modes (mode 2 and 3) with memory
writeback operation. Intermediate blending results are stored back into the memory (DDR DRAM). These
intermediate results can be then forwarded to other processing or display units or blended with other image
source(s) again in the DIU, virtually extending the number of graphics planes.
DIU mode 1 supports the blending and display of as many as three planes. If an application requires the
display of an image blended from four or more planes, this can be accomplished in DIU mode 2. Plane 1
is used to display one frame while the following frame is blended by the DIU. Planes 2 and 3 are used
initially to read in the first and second planes to be combined, and the DIU writes back a combined plane
1 + 2. Then, while the DIU displays the same frame on plane 1, the DIU reads back in on plane 2 the
intermediate plane 1 + 2, and on plane 3 the new third plane, writing back a combined plane 1 + 2 + 3.
Then (while the DIU displays the same frame on plane 1), the DIU reads back in on plane 2 the
intermediate plane 1 + 2 + 3, and on plane 3 the new fourth plane, writing back the combined plane
1 + 2 + 3 + 4. This combined plane is then ready to be displayed on plane 1 in the following frame, or extra
steps can be added to blend more than four planes.
